T25 1.6TD Turbo air dump valve hose
Does anyone know if I should fit a hose(VW p/n 068 103 493 AE) from my air dump/relief valve back to the inlet duct as pictured in Peter Russek's T25 manual. At the mo my valve just vents to atmos likewise my crankcase breather hose. I would hate to think I'm not using all available power from my beast!

It's not a dump valve, it's a blow off valve, slightly different, just stops it over boosting, bit of a safety measure.
From memory I think it's only the syncro's that have it connected into the inlet hose from the airbox.
Leaving it open to atmosphere is fine.
breather hose however should be routed into the inlet pipe.
